How To Fix LT_DHAPE_OPERATORS070 - Operator &1 already exist, please provide different operator name


LT_DHAPE_OPERATORS070 - Overview

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: LT_DHAPE_OPERATORS - SAP Data Hub - ABAP Pipeline Engine - Pkg Message Class

  • Message number: 070

  • Message text: Operator &1 already exist, please provide different operator name
